The arrangement allowed a small crew (one man, a dog and a boy) to brail up and set the sail without having to raise and lower the heavy spar. THAMES SAILING BARGES. The stern was a transom, shaped like a section through a champagne glass, on which was hung a large rudder. The flat-bottomed barges were perfectly adapted to the The Blackwater, The Crouch and the Thames Estuary, with its shallow waters and narrow rivers. The whole rig including the mainmast is designed such that it can be lowered by means of the forestay and winch, enabling it to navigate above the bridges of the Thames. The hull was mainly a hold with two small living areas in the bow and stern, an… ONE of the most remarkable and picturesque of the world’s types of sailing craft is the spritsail barge, still to be found in large numbers on the Rivers Thames and Medway. The type is occasionally seen, also, in a few other counties of England, although it has never really taken deep root far away from the Thames Estuary. The standard motor barge is 50ft x 12ft 6in. The vast majority of barges were wooden hulled (although a significant number were also built in steel), between 80 and 90 feet (25 to 30 m) long with a beam of around 20 feet (6 m).
